GdS: Decisive day for Leao – new MRI awaited with hopes for Atalanta

By Oliver Fisher -

Today is a big day regarding Rafael Leao’s injury as he is set to undergo another MRI scan to determine if his muscle strain has fully healed yet or not.

La Gazzetta dello Sport (seen below) recall how Leao spoke at the 2023 Gran Galà del Calcio last night in Milano about his physical condition, before scooping an award for being in the top XI of 2022-23 along with two team-mates.

“I feel good and I’m not in pain, but we shouldn’t take risks and I want to be back at 100%,” he said. Today is an important day in that regard, and if the checks return the desired results then the Portuguese winger could be available again as early as Saturday against Atalanta.

It is unlikely that he would play as a starter, but he could be useful in the second half off the bench. Otherwise his return would be postponed by a few days and would take place in the last match of the Champions League group stage away to Newcastle United.

Meanwhile, Simon Kjaer has an inflammation that limits him in running and in high intensity work meaning Theo Hernandez could be used as a centre-back again, and Noah Okafor should instead return in mid-December for the home match against Monza.
